Underwater UXO Training Focuses on WWII UXO

Solomon Islands Divers from Australian EOD Clearance Dive Team Four and a Bomb Disposal team from the Solomon Islands Police Force are working together to clear underwater UXO remaining from WWII. The clearance effort is part of a training cooperation program between Australia and the Solomon Islands designed to train and educate the Solomon Islands Bomb Disposal Force in finding, recovering, and disposing of UXO including underwater munitions.

The underwater portion of the training, which is in its third week, has resulted in more than 400 UXO being recovered and disposed of. Thousands of UXO remain scattered throughout the Solomon Islands and the associated waterways from the fierce battles fought there between Japanese and U.S. & Australian forces during WWII.
